gcc-13-20220529 is now available

2022-05-29 Thread GCC Administrator via Gcc
Snapshot gcc-13-20220529 is now available on
  https://gcc.gnu.org/pub/gcc/snapshots/13-20220529/
and on various mirrors, see http://gcc.gnu.org/mirrors.html for details.

This snapshot has been generated from the GCC 13 git branch
with the following options: git://gcc.gnu.org/git/gcc.git branch master 
revision 58a40e76ebadce78639644cd3d56e42b68336927

You'll find:

 gcc-13-20220529.tar.xz   Complete GCC

  SHA256=9cf46b6218a9a21f2fcfd563330e0e6df4693c775fc9c0ddc8b3f9ce67df544a
  SHA1=94bf14a0e23035664e32632cb25c4bf41a91e0f7

Diffs from 13-20220522 are available in the diffs/ subdirectory.

When a particular snapshot is ready for public consumption the LATEST-13
link is updated and a message is sent to the gcc list.  Please do not use
a snapshot before it has been announced that way.
